1. Discover hands-on science exhibits at the Science Spectrum Museum

The Science Spectrum Museum in Lubbock is a fantastic destination for curious minds of all ages. Here, you can explore a range of interactive exhibits that make learning fun. From physics experiments to biology displays, each corner sparks curiosity.

The museum features a giant IMAX theater, showcasing fascinating documentaries that transport you to different worlds. Kids love the hands-on exhibits, where they can touch, experiment, and explore science concepts. Each exhibit encourages participation, making learning both engaging and informative.

Don’t miss the live science demonstrations. These shows entertain while showcasing scientific principles. You might witness a chemical reaction or learn about electricity in a captivating way. The staff is friendly and always ready to answer questions.

The Science Spectrum also offers special events and camps during holidays. Families can return frequently to explore new themes and topics. It’s a place that keeps excitement alive with fresh content and activities.

This museum truly makes science approachable and exciting for all ages. Prepare for a day filled with discovery and fun!

5. Visit the Buddy Holly Center for music and cultural history

The Buddy Holly Center is a must-visit for music lovers and families alike. It celebrates the legacy of Buddy Holly, a rock and roll pioneer from Lubbock. Visitors can explore beautifully curated exhibits that tell the story of his life and influence on music.

The center houses memorabilia, photographs, and interactive displays that engage children and adults. Kids can learn about music history while enjoying the vibrant atmosphere. The exhibits feature multimedia presentations, making the visit dynamic and fun.

In addition to Buddy Holly’s history, the center often hosts live performances and community events. Families can enjoy local music, art shows, and cultural events that highlight Lubbock’s artistic spirit. These events create an immersive cultural experience.

There are also educational programs for children and teens, offering classes and workshops in music and arts. These programs encourage creativity and expression among young people. It’s a great way for families to bond through shared learning.

For a fun and enlightening experience, visit the Buddy Holly Center. Dive into the world of music and enjoy the cultural heritage of Lubbock!

7. Experience wildlife encounters at the Lubbock Zoo

The Lubbock Zoo is a fantastic place for families to experience the wonders of wildlife. Home to various animal species, the zoo offers a day full of exploration and education. Kids can see animals from around the world and learn about their habitats.

Each exhibit is designed to educate visitors about wildlife conservation and protection. Children enjoy interactive stations where they can learn through fun facts and engaging displays. The staff is knowledgeable and eager to share insights about the animals.

Don’t miss out on animal feedings and keeper talks, which provide an up-close look at the animals. Kids love these experiences, and they encourage a deeper understanding of wildlife. The zoo also features a petting area, allowing children to interact with friendly farm animals.

The lush surroundings of the zoo make it an excellent spot for a family picnic. Families can unwind, enjoying the scenery while taking a break from walking. Seasonal events like holiday festivities add extra fun to your visit.

The Lubbock Zoo is a perfect blend of fun and learning. It creates memorable experiences for families while instilling a love for animals and nature.
